Dheeran Chinnamalai

Birth:       Born on April 17, 1756 at Melapalayam village near Kangeyam as Theerthagiri, he was called as Chinnamalai and later as Dheeran. Introduction  In the freedom struggle of India the role of south India were remarkable.  The revolt of 1857 was considered as the first freedom struggle by the historians.  The Vellore Mutiny in 1806 was considered as the first war against the Indian  independence. But before those two revolts Theeran Chinnamalai in Kongu  Region was the first to arise against the British. He was betrayed by his cook and  hanged a year before Vellore mutiny. Objectives: 1.
